A Historical city of Tranquility and Colour

The tranquil city of Vallodolid is home to several Colonial, Gothic and 19th-century structures, palaces, and a wide variety of restaurants, bars and cafés lining the quiet streets in and around historical landmarks such as Valladolid Cathedral, Iglesia de Santa María la Antigua, Santa Cruz Palace and Valladolid Royal Palace.

Nestled along the banks of the picturesque Pisuerga River, the city has 2 major and popular plazas, Plaza Mayor de Valladolid and Plaza Zorrilla, along with several museums such as Museo Casa de Cervantes and National Sculpture Museum.

The magnificent University of Valladolid is one of the oldest university’s in the world, whilst the Teatro Calderón houses the annual Valladolid International Film Festival. The attractive Campo Grande Park is situated between the city centre and Valladolid Train station and is perfect for a stroll and Nuevo Zorrilla Stadium is home to Spanish La Liga team Real Vallodolid.
